- [ ] Confirm the Varnholt ORM refactor branch is frozen before key material handling. Legacy mappers in `coreledger` must be read-only during the ceremony; no schema migrations permitted. Verify audit hooks fire on all entity writes. Once the custodian signs the freeze attestation, record the escrow credential. The recovery passphrase for the escrow vault follows below.

vault phrase of hahof-hahog = fraael-framir-framir

Handover — Fenwick to reviewer. Added a bloom filter in front of the Corvid KV store; cuts negative lookups ~40%. False-positive target 1%, sized for 80M keys. Rebuild job runs hourly; check the bit-array mmap path in filter.rs. Filter state is encrypted at rest. To decrypt the snapshot for local testing, use the passphrase below.

strongbox words: holax-rusax-jorath-aldeth

Heads up: if the Lintrock baseline file in the Quarrow repo drifts from main, CI fails with a "stale baseline" error even when the code is fine. Quick fix is to regenerate the baseline on a clean checkout and re-push. If a customer build is blocked, confirm the failing run matches the token below before escalating.

build token for yadug-yagag: htk21_c863c33eb8b82c0c9c152